Midsteeple is a mid 18th-century town house located in the heart of Dumfries on the high street. The building is characterized by its pretty design and notable tower, which serves as a local landmark. While it is part of the town's historical charm, many surrounding shops are currently closed, contributing to a quieter atmosphere in the area.

One of the defining features of Midsteeple is its clock, which is meant to signify 12 o'clock but has unfortunately stopped working. Additionally, the steeple is currently covered in moss and dirt, suggesting a need for maintenance. Despite these issues, the structure remains a memorable part of Dumfries' architectural history.
